I m sure most of us that are fishing cold water lakes right now have notice an insane amount of bait, and fish on your graphs. This post is to and hopefully generate Ideas and opinions to maybe help some folks catch a few and maybe learn a new technique while fishing for these lock jawed suspended winter bass!
If the fish are on completely Lock jaw and the water has good visibility I like to vertical fish them with a simple, but yet domaniting light jig head with a fluke and I hold it completely still as possibly can!! And just wait. Also I will try a drop shot with a wacky rigged senko. And also hold it as completely still as possible!! That is key when bass are in lock jaw mode!
Now sometimes when they are more active I like to chunck a swim bait and count it down to the depth of the fish or vertical fish a jigging spoon, lastly if the fish are active I will lob an A-rig out there. Hope this helps someone.

If you have timber,Drop a tube with 1/16 oz weight inside. let it fall through the limbs,if no bites reel up drop again.

A-rig is the best winter suspended bass bait. What Rudy said about the timber is right. They are much easier to catch when next to any type of cover. Also sun,wind & clear water helps that bite too.
